    Tecate 4

    Ok so here is my problem i just wanted to get a few more opinoins on. I just got a 87 t4 and every time i try and start it, it wants to kick back and backfire. It kicks back so badly that if i dont move my foot off of it before i finish the kick it brakes the kicker right off. I can get it started and have it running, but if i raise the rpms much it pops and backfires and stalls. it seems to me like i have a timing issue, but im not sure where. Is it the stator or flywheel? or could it be the cdi? any ideas will be helpful thanks guys.

    sounds like a sheared flywheel key. fix it before it starts to run backwards on ya. easy fix. pull the stator cover and flywheel, check the groove in the Flywheel and crank closely, if the new key is loose it will shear again. HH

    You may have gotten one of the bad flywheels. (or the key could be sheared like Harry said) The magnets on some were glued in wrong. They are off just enough to screw things up. I had one that you could actually kickstart but it would sometimes just fire up BACKWARDS and RUN that way. I would inspect it and if you see no wear/shear on the key or keyway, buy a new Ricky Stator flywheel and that should fix it. Got any pics of your T4? I for one would like to see it.

    yep, its timing. have you messed with the flywheel and stator at all. cdi wouldnt have anything to do with the timing. your either advanced or retarded a few degrees. pull your flywheel and check your stator plate, maybe your screws that hold it in place could of loosened up and it moved just a bit, them rebounding kickers can be very bad on the bottom of the foot, i know!!!! also like already said, check the flywheel key to make sure it hasnt broken off. and just a tip....next time quad issues are posted in quad central.
